Output 7428c6d5db1a93ed5bd08b15cdfc3bb0b03159b0c7089aa0b5a6fea854d838c2:1

value
8696000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b486ec5f99a03d2ddc7b8d00e7c2f8fdc123ae2f OP_EQUAL
address
A8tovZFJYDhL1jKARqa1muYuJnY4FbGaZ7
transaction
7428c6d5db1a93ed5bd08b15cdfc3bb0b03159b0c7089aa0b5a6fea854d838c2